Artist: b jAXON, is the founder of Muzick Communication Arts & Media Organization (MCAMO) as well as the E.C.A.D., and owner of 'Z' GALLERY ARTS Community (ZGAC) formely Z Gallery Art Center in the San Francisco Bay Area of California USA. Former director of Studio-X Cultural Arts Center in Southern California and art educator/ instructor at Quality of Life Academy as well.
A University Graduate with degree's and multiple certifications he is a member of The National Fine Arts Title Registry as well as a member of Rotary International. He sat on the inaugural Board of Admissions for the Oakland School of the Arts.
"My work is reflective of images capturing the subject but for a moment in time. An expression, in thought, the 'Human Condition' at best".
"The passion of my work is revealed through the eyes of many of my subjects".
Pencil, graphite, charcoal, watercolor, and (film) photography are mediums of many of his original portraits.
My work has been viewed throughout the United States and abroad including London, China, Fiji, Africa, The Netherlands, and Canada.
"Music is a favorite theme of mine as a working medium to create in because of its universal appeal as I attempt too capture the expression of the performing artist. In my portraiture, I want the eyes and expression of each subject to tell a story to the viewer so they my become as one".
